Protected payments

How the money actually moves

Client pays

Funds are captured up front and held securely by our payment provider.

Work is delivered

The freelancer submits files and notes inside the project.

Payment released

On approval, the freelancer's balance updates minus our flat commission.

Card details are never stored by GeTalenTeam — payments run through our PCI-compliant payment provider.

When is money released?

Only when the client approves the delivery, or automatically after the review window closes.

What if the work isn't right?

Request a revision. If you still can't agree, either side can open a dispute and our team reviews the evidence.
